APPLE CINNAMON STREUSEL MUFFINS



Apple Cinnamon Streusel Muffins image

In this apple muffin recipe, the streusel topping is nicely seasoned with cinnamon and sugar. Pieces of tender fruit appear in every bite of these pretty apple muffins. -Michele Olsen, Wessington Springs, South Dakota

Provided by Taste of Home

Categories     Breakfast     Brunch

Time 35m

Yield 16 muffins.

Number Of Ingredients 15

2 cups all-purpose flour
3 teaspoons baking powder
1-1/4 teaspoons ground cinnamon
1/2 teaspoon baking soda
1 cup sugar
1/2 teaspoon salt
2 large eggs
1 cup sour cream
1/4 cup butter, melted
1-1/2 cups chopped peeled tart apples
TOPPING:
1/4 cup sugar
3 tablespoons all-purpose flour
1/4 teaspoon ground cinnamon
2 tablespoons cold butter

Steps:

  • In a large bowl, combine dry ingredients. In another bowl, beat the eggs, sour cream and butter. Stir into dry ingredients just until moistened. Fold in apples. Fill greased or paper-lined muffin cups two-thirds full. , For topping, combine sugar, flour and cinnamon. Cut in butter until mixture resembles coarse crumbs. Sprinkle a rounded teaspoonful over each muffin. , Bake at 400° for 18-20 minutes or until a toothpick comes out clean. Cool for 5 minutes before removing from pans to wire racks. Serve warm.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 206 calories, Fat 8g fat (5g saturated fat), Cholesterol 48mg cholesterol, Sodium 247mg sodium, Carbohydrate 31g carbohydrate (17g sugars, Fiber 1g fiber), Protein 3g protein.

SOUR CREAM APPLE MUFFINS



Sour Cream Apple Muffins image

Make and share this Sour Cream Apple Muffins recipe from Food.com.

Provided by Charlotte J

Categories     Quick Breads

Time 38m

Yield 18 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 11

2 cups flour, sifted
2 teaspoons baking powder
1 teaspoon baking soda
1/2 teaspoon salt
3 tablespoons sugar
1 egg, beaten
1 cup sour cream
3 tablespoons oil (or melted shortening)
1 medium apple, peeled and diced
1 teaspoon nutmeg
2 tablespoons sugar

Steps:

  • Sift together flour, baking powder, baking soda, salt, and 3 tablespoons sugar.
  • Combine egg, sour cream, and oil in bowl and pour into dry ingredients all at once.
  • Stir partially, then add apples which have been peeled, diced, and sprinkled with nutmeg and 2 tablespoons sugar.
  • Stir until all dry ingredients are moist but still lumpy, about 17-25 strokes.
  • Spoon batter into greased muffin tins, filling tins only 2/3 full.
  • Bake at 425° for 20-28 minutes.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 120.5, Fat 5.4, SaturatedFat 2.1, Cholesterol 17.4, Sodium 185.9, Carbohydrate 15.9, Fiber 0.6, Sugar 4.4, Protein 2.2

SOUR CREAM MUFFINS



Sour Cream Muffins image

Surprisingly tasty muffins with fresh fruit. Use any type of fresh berry or chopped fresh fruit for a delightful breakfast.

Provided by sal

Categories     Bread     Quick Bread Recipes     Muffin Recipes     Blueberry Muffin Recipes

Time 40m

Yield 12

Number Of Ingredients 7

¼ cup applesauce
¾ cup white sugar
2 eggs
1 ¼ cups all-purpose flour
½ teaspoon baking soda
¾ cup nonfat sour cream
1 cup fresh blueberries

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 400 degrees F (200 degrees C). Line a muffin pan with paper muffin liners.
  • In a medium bowl, stir together the applesauce, sugar and eggs. Combine the flour and baking soda, add to the wet mixture and mix well. Stir in the sour cream, then fold in the berries. Spoon the batter into the prepared muffin cups. Cups should be at least 3/4 full.
  • Bake for 12 to 15 minutes in the preheated oven, until muffins spring back when touched lightly.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 129.2 calories, Carbohydrate 26.8 g, Cholesterol 33.5 mg, Fat 1 g, Fiber 0.7 g, Protein 3.5 g, SaturatedFat 0.3 g, Sodium 89.4 mg, Sugar 15.8 g

Apple cinnamon sour cream muffins are delicious, moist and full of flavor. This recipe is perfect for breakfast, brunch or as a delightful snack. The muffins are made with fresh apple chunks and are lightly spiced with cinnamon, creating a heavenly aroma that will fill your kitchen as they bake.

Ingredients

Dry ingredients:
  • 2 cups of all-purpose flour
  • 1 teaspoon of baking powder
  • 1 teaspoon of baking soda
  • ½ teaspoon of salt
  • 2 tablespoons of ground cinnamon
Wet ingredients:
  • 1 cup of granulated sugar
  • 1 cup of sour cream
  • 2 eggs, beaten
  • 1 teaspoon of vanilla extract
  • ½ cup of unsalted butter, melted
Apple chunks:
  • 2 cups of diced apples
  • 1 tablespoon of lemon juice
  • 1 tablespoon of brown sugar

Instructions

Step 1: Prepare the Apples
Preheat oven to 375°F. Line a muffin tin with muffin cups or spray with non-stick cooking spray. Toss the diced apples in a bowl with the lemon juice and brown sugar. Make sure that all the apples are coated well. Set aside.
Step 2: Combine the Dry Ingredients
Sift the flour, baking powder, baking soda, salt and cinnamon into a medium-sized bowl. Set aside.
Step 3: Combine the Wet Ingredients
In another bowl, whisk together the granulated sugar, sour cream, beaten eggs, vanilla extract and melted butter.
Step 4: Combine the Wet and Dry Ingredients
Add the wet ingredients to the dry ingredients and gently stir until just combined. Do not overmix, as this can toughen the muffins. Fold in the apple chunks until evenly distributed throughout the batter.
Step 5: Fill the Muffin Cups
Fill the muffin cups about ¾ full with the batter, using a spoon or a cookie scoop.
Step 6: Bake
Bake the muffins for approximately 20-25 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ean.
Step 7: Cool
Allow the muffins to cool in the tin for 5-10 minutes before removing them and placing them on a wire rack to cool completely.

2. Use the Right Apples

The choice of apples you use in making Apple Cinnamon Sour Cream Muffins is critical. Tart apples like Granny Smith, Cortland, or Braeburn are the best choice. They have a firm texture that holds up well during baking and offers a good balance of sweetness and tartness.

3. Measure Ingredients Accurately

Accurate measurement of ingredients is crucial when baking. Use measuring cups, spoons, or a kitchen scale to measure the ingredients precisely. An imbalance in the ingredient ratio can affect the taste, texture, and overall quality of your muffins.

4. Don't Overmix the Batter

Overmixing the batter can lead to tough and dry muffins. As a rule of thumb, mix the dry and wet ingredients until they are just combined. A few lumps in the batter are okay, and they will add some texture to your muffins. If you are using an electric mixer, use the lowest speed setting to avoid overmixing the batter.

9. Store Your Muffins Properly

Proper storage is essential in keeping your muffins fresh and moist. Store your muffins in an airtight container at room temperature for up to three days. You can also freeze them in a freezer bag for up to three months. When reheating, microwave them for a few seconds, or warm them in the oven at 350°F for about five minutes.
